Subject[PATCH 5.15 33/45] wifi: mac80211_hwsim: check length for virtio packets

[ Upstream commit 8c0427842aaef161a38ac83b7e8d8fe050b4be04 ]

An invalid packet with a length shorter than the specified length in the
netlink header can lead to use-after-frees and slab-out-of-bounds in the
processing of the netlink attributes, such as the following:

BUG: KASAN: slab-out-of-bounds in __nla_validate_parse+0x1258/0x2010
Read of size 2 at addr ffff88800ac7952c by task kworker/0:1/12

Workqueue: events hwsim_virtio_rx_work
Call Trace:
<TASK>
dump_stack_lvl+0x45/0x5d
print_report.cold+0x5e/0x5e5
kasan_report+0xb1/0x1c0
__nla_validate_parse+0x1258/0x2010
__nla_parse+0x22/0x30
hwsim_virtio_handle_cmd.isra.0+0x13f/0x2d0
hwsim_virtio_rx_work+0x1b2/0x370
process_one_work+0x8df/0x1530
worker_thread+0x575/0x11a0
kthread+0x29d/0x340
ret_from_fork+0x22/0x30
</TASK>

Discarding packets with an invalid length solves this.
Therefore, skb->len must be set at reception.

drivers/net/wireless/mac80211_hwsim.c | 7 ++++++-
1 file changed, 6 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/drivers/net/wireless/mac80211_hwsim.c b/drivers/net/wireless/mac80211_hwsim.c
index feddf4045a8c..52a2574b7d13 100644
--- a/drivers/net/wireless/mac80211_hwsim.c
+++ b/drivers/net/wireless/mac80211_hwsim.c
@@ -4278,6 +4278,10 @@ static int hwsim_virtio_handle_cmd(struct sk_buff *skb)

nlh = nlmsg_hdr(skb);
gnlh = nlmsg_data(nlh);
+
+ if (skb->len < nlh->nlmsg_len)
+ return -EINVAL;
+
err = genlmsg_parse(nlh, &hwsim_genl_family, tb, HWSIM_ATTR_MAX,
hwsim_genl_policy, NULL);
if (err) {
@@ -4320,7 +4324,8 @@ static void hwsim_virtio_rx_work(struct work_struct *work)
spin_unlock_irqrestore(&hwsim_virtio_lock, flags);

skb->data = skb->head;
- skb_set_tail_pointer(skb, len);
+ skb_reset_tail_pointer(skb);
+ skb_put(skb, len);
hwsim_virtio_handle_cmd(skb);

spin_lock_irqsave(&hwsim_virtio_lock, flags);
